Jamaica hammer Bermuda 7-0

Jamaica hammered Bermuda 7-0 in the second game of a double header at the Tony Spaulding Sports Complex as play got underway in the Caribbean Football Union Women's Under-20 World Cup qualifying competition on Tuesday. Oshay Nelson-Lawes led the way for Jamaica with three goals.  

Cuba blanked Curacao 6-0 in the afternoon's opening encounter.  Jamaica will meet Curacao in the opening game on Thursday at 4:00 at the same venue before Cuba play Bermuda at 6:00.    

The teams will be battling for two spots in October's final round.
